Choosing Strategic Placement for Maximum Impact
When deploying decoy cameras, location is key. The best fake security camera locations are those that provide a clear view of high-value items or areas prone to theft. Consider strategic points like entryways, windows, and visible areas where potential thieves might attempt to access your property.
Mounting these decoys near real cameras or in combination with other security measures can significantly deter crime. Placement should aim to create the illusion of a fully monitored space, making would-be thieves think twice before attempting any unauthorized activities. Think about corners, rooftops, and even inside fake plants or weather-resistant boxes to add an extra layer of protection for maximum impact.

Strategically placing decoy cameras is half the battle in preventing theft. The best fake security camera locations are often those that offer clear visibility while remaining hidden from plain sight. Common areas like entryways, windows, and doors are ideal because they signal to potential thieves that your property is monitored. Mounting them in high traffic zones or where there’s a line of sight to the road can deter criminals looking for quick, easy targets.
Don’t forget less obvious spots too. Garages, sheds, and outdoor storage areas often go overlooked but can be vulnerable to theft. Varying the placement of decoy cameras within these spaces creates an inconsistent threat level, making it harder for thieves to predict and thus lessening the chances of a successful heist. Remember, the goal is to create an environment that makes intruders feel constantly watched.

When strategically placing decoy cameras, it’s crucial to identify high-risk areas within any establishment. These often include entry points, where potential thieves might gain unauthorized access; zones housing valuable merchandise, such as jewelry or electronics; and high-traffic areas, which can be overlooked during security checks but are prime targets for theft. By carefully selecting these best fake security camera locations, businesses can create an illusion of enhanced surveillance, deterring would-be criminals from targeting their premises.
For instance, placing convincing decoy cameras near emergency exits, loading docks, and heavily trafficked corridors can significantly reduce the risk of theft. These cameras should be positioned in a way that mimics real security setups, ensuring they are not easily distinguishable from genuine surveillance equipment.
